Art insurance provides coverage for your artworks in case of unforeseen circumstances, such as theft, damage, or loss While you may take every precaution to safeguard your collection, accidents can happen, and having the right insurance policy in place can make all the difference in preserving the value and integrity of your art.
One of the primary reasons why art insurance is important is the financial protection it offers Artworks can be worth thousands or even millions of dollars, and in the event of theft or damage, the cost of repairs or replacement can be exorbitant Without insurance, you may be left to bear the financial burden on your own, which could have a significant impact on your financial well-being.
Art insurance also provides coverage for risks that are unique to the art world, such as restoration costs, transit damage, and liability issues For example, if you loan out your artwork for an exhibition and it gets damaged in transit, your insurance policy can cover the cost of repairs Similarly, if someone gets injured while viewing your art collection at your home, your insurance can protect you from potential lawsuits and liability claims.

Another reason why art insurance is essential is the specialized coverage it provides Standard homeowners or renters insurance policies may not adequately protect your art collection, as they often have limitations on coverage amounts and exclusions for high-value items Art insurance, on the other hand, is tailored to the specific needs of art collectors and provides comprehensive coverage for a wide range of risks.
Art insurance policies can be customized to suit your individual collection and circumstances, taking into account factors such as the type of artworks you own, their value, and where they are displayed or stored Whether you have a single masterpiece or an extensive collection of art, there are insurance options available to meet your needs and provide the right level of protection.
Furthermore, art insurance can help you navigate the complexities of the art market and ensure that your collection is adequately valued and insured In the event of a claim, having an accurate appraisal of your artworks is essential for determining the appropriate coverage amount and ensuring fair compensation Art insurance providers often work with appraisers and art experts to assess the value of your collection and provide the necessary documentation for insurance purposes.
